Understanding the E92 M3 Market:

The first step in your quest to own an E92 M3 is understanding the current market. Prices can vary widely depending on several factors, including the car's condition, mileage, year, and any modifications. Generally, you'll find E92 M3s ranging from around $25,000 to $60,000 or even more for exceptionally well-maintained examples or those with low mileage. Do not jump to conclusions based on just the price. Spend more time doing your research; prices are always changing depending on supply and demand. When you are looking at listings, pay close attention to the car's history. Check for any accidents, maintenance records, and previous owners. A clean history will add value and peace of mind. Furthermore, be patient. It may take time to find the perfect car that meets your needs and budget. Keep an eye on online marketplaces like Craigslist, Facebook Marketplace, and specialized BMW forums. These platforms can be great resources for finding listings and connecting with other enthusiasts. Auctions can also be a good option, but do your homework and know your limits. Now, if you are looking for a specific year or model, research the differences between model years. Some years may have specific features or improvements that are important to you. For example, some early models may have issues with the rod bearings, so it's important to do your research. This kind of information could affect your purchase. Critical Inspection Checklist Before Buying:

Alright, let's get down to the nitty-gritty: the inspection. Before you hand over your hard-earned cash, you need to give the car a thorough once-over. A pre-purchase inspection (PPI) by a qualified mechanic is a must. This will help you identify any potential problems before they become expensive headaches. But you can also do some of your own preliminary checks. Start with the exterior. Look for any signs of damage, such as dents, scratches, or rust. Check the condition of the tires, wheels, and brakes. Open and close all the doors and windows to ensure they operate correctly. If you want to see the car in its full potential, check for panel alignment. Now, let's move inside the car. Inspect the interior for wear and tear. Check the seats, dashboard, and trim for any damage. Make sure all the electronics, such as the radio, air conditioning, and power windows, work. Start the engine and listen for any unusual noises. Check for any warning lights on the dashboard. If you have any reservations, ask to see the car’s maintenance records. This will give you a good insight into how well the car was cared for. Take the car for a test drive. Pay attention to how the car handles, accelerates, and brakes. Listen for any unusual noises or vibrations. Also, check the steering to see if it pulls to either side. Be sure to drive in different conditions to see how the car performs. Check the engine's performance. Make sure it pulls strongly throughout the rev range. Test the brakes, making sure they stop the car smoothly and without pulling to one side. Check the suspension. The car should absorb bumps without any harshness. Also, inspect the exhaust system for any leaks or damage. During the test drive, pay close attention to how the car feels. Does it feel tight and responsive, or is it loose and sloppy? These are all clues that can tell you a lot about the car's condition. Common Problems and Maintenance Costs:

No car is perfect, and the E92 M3 has its quirks. Some common problems you should be aware of include rod bearing failures, throttle actuator issues, and oil leaks. Rod bearing failures are a well-known issue on the E92 M3 and can cause catastrophic engine damage. Replacing the rod bearings preventatively is a good idea, especially if you plan on tracking the car or driving it hard. Throttle actuators can fail, causing reduced engine performance. Oil leaks are also common, especially from the valve cover and oil pan. Regular maintenance is key to keeping your E92 M3 running smoothly. This includes oil changes, filter replacements, and spark plug replacements. It's also important to inspect the suspension components, brakes, and other wear items regularly. The cost of maintaining an E92 M3 can be higher than that of a regular car, especially if you're not mechanically inclined. Parts and labor costs can be significant. Shop around for the best prices on parts and services. Finding a qualified independent mechanic who specializes in BMWs can be a great way to save money on maintenance. Also, factor in the cost of premium fuel. The E92 M3 requires premium fuel to run properly. Be prepared to pay a premium for fuel.
